Output e5dba58d3333c5172852cdd33485b292d9321e22c446177408e6cc75bee226ef:96

value
9987052
script pubkey
OP_0 OP_PUSHBYTES_20 98e7bf3da51e71b1bad2764eea146cc9bc12365d
address
bc1qnrnm70d9recmrwkjwe8w59rvex7pydjay3nw9e
transaction
e5dba58d3333c5172852cdd33485b292d9321e22c446177408e6cc75bee226ef
confirmations
302281
spent
true